Among the main measures of the initiative is the creation of the National Housing Fund (FONAVI), aimed at acquiring mortgage loans originating from financial institutions.
"We need a Chile of owners, more than a Chile of tenants," said President José Antonio Kast.
The organization highlighted that the announced measures will strengthen savings and expand alternatives to housing finance, deepening the role of the public bank in access to housing. BancoEstado valued the announcement of the Capital Market Law, the House of Own and Savings, an initiative that includes new instruments aimed at strengthening the savings of families and improving the financing conditions for access to housing.
Kast presented in Cerro Castillo a package of 30 measures. The Fonavi will buy first-rate mortgages and seeks to lower rates in three to four years.
The Capital Market Reform Bill provides for the creation of the FONAVI fund for up to US$2 billion and a 3% state subsidy to complete the housing floor, together with incentives for business investment.
